Abyss

A Poem by Clippedredwings
"

A free verse metaphor

"
It's funny, the way rage bubbles within me.
It used to be every once in awhile.
A bicentennial volcanic eruption
Rare, but calamitous
Drowning the earth in my verbal lava.
But it's different now.
It's constant
like a Hydrothermal Vent
deep down in the deepest abyss of my chest.
Where only the most mistakenly menacing thoughts drift around
and swim
and glow
and kill each other.
